  Crystal is by far the one with the most bang for its buck, what with its trainer tower and all. Unless you really have an in for one of the Pokemon not included in it (the list which I cannot recall right now), I would vie for it.
  
  Since you cannot trade in between Ruby/Sapphire and the previous versions, it is not pertinent that you obtain those middle games. If you had bought GSC and not had an RBY game, however, the situation would be quite reversed.

  251 - Mew - Celebi = 249
  
  You can only get Mew and Celebi from very special occasions or cheating. Celebi could be obtained in Crystal by doing some freaky stuff at a certain time alone (what with the clocks you had to set for those breed of games). Mew is handed out on occasion at Pokemon centers, but that is really it.
  
  I think you can also get them in the new Coliseum game, but that does not help the old games at all, now does it?
